The Business Case for Consistent Events

  1. Creating a Loyal Customer Base

One of the biggest advantages of holding regular events is fostering a sense of community. When patrons know they can rely on a well-executed, engaging experience every week or month, they develop a connection to your venue. That loyalty translates into increased repeat business, stronger word-of-mouth marketing, and an ever-growing audience.

A great example of this is Geeks Who Drink, a trivia company that started in small bars and expanded into a nationwide phenomenon. By consistently delivering a high-quality, engaging experience, they built a devoted following that continues to grow.

  1. Ensuring Steady Revenue Streams

Predictability is a powerful asset in business. Hosting recurring events provides businesses with a reliable stream of customers, allowing for better inventory planning, staffing decisions, and financial forecasting. Many restaurants and bars see their highest sales on event nights because patrons tend to stay longer and spend more on food and drinks.

Take HQ Trivia, an interactive live quiz app that gained massive traction through consistent programming. While the platform eventually folded, its initial success in drawing daily users demonstrated the power of scheduled engagement.

  1. Strengthening Brand Identity

When an event becomes a staple of your business, it becomes synonymous with your brand. People don’t just come for food or drinks—they come for the experience. Establishing a reputation as “the place to be” on a certain night of the week sets your business apart from the competition.

Consider Tuesday Night Trivia at various pubs worldwide. By branding specific days with specific events, businesses have trained their audience to think of them first when looking for entertainment.

  1. Amplifying Word-of-Mouth and Social Growth

The longer an event runs consistently, the more organic marketing it generates. Social media buzz, customer testimonials, and repeat attendance create an invaluable cycle of engagement. People want to share great experiences, and recurring events provide them with that opportunity.

Take Bingo Loco, a music-infused bingo night that started in small venues and, through strategic consistency, grew into a global event with thousands of attendees per show.
